Summary

Maryland Medicaid has issued new guidance on the continuation of telehealth services for therapy providers. This policy clarifies which therapy services can continue to be delivered via telehealth and establishes ongoing billing requirements for these services.

Action Required

Action needed
Immediately: Review the Maryland Medicaid provider transmittal PT 09-22 to understand which therapy services remain eligible for telehealth delivery. Billing team and therapy providers must verify current telehealth billing practices align with the updated guidance. Ensure documentation meets Maryland Medicaid telehealth requirements for therapy services.
